A newly incorporated company intends to provide services to foriegn companies and the services would be exempt under the Export of Service Rules. Now the query is wheather the company required to obtain the service tax registeration number. If yes than the company would be required to file NIl returns.

Please suggest.

100% EOU is not declared by assesee or service provider but a seperate authority is there to grant 100% eou status to unit.

in absence of above the unit is normal local unit, and would be eligible to file refund claim under export of services rules.

I understand that the refund can be obtained if the services the utilised for exports. My query is if the service provider does not intend to claim any refund. In such case, is he liable to get himself registered with service tax department or he may provide services without obtaining service tax registeration. Please suggest.
